Going to put all the interior minus carpet back in tonight, to get it ready for the cage. He wants everything in it for fitment. I've decided I'm going to buy the Strange race brakes. I have a manual master cylinder for the car and Steve from SJM talked me into it lol. I bought my other battery, autocraft lfp-8. I'll be running 2 of them, 500cca a piece and they weight 3.9lbs a piece so there is quite a bit of weight savings. Also the Strange brakes should drop about 85lbs off the car also.. So that offsets the cage work. Hoping for 3150lbs with me in it. We'll see..

Still haven't received my PSI harness yet. Hopefully soon. I ordered my electric fans and the rest of my fittings, they should be here today.. It's getting there! Slowly, but surely.. Shooting for 9's on motor.. I don't see why it wouldn't do that..

As promised, here's a few pics of the cage work.. They ended up not doing my engine bay bars, and also didn't do a dash bar because "there wasn't enough room".... They didn't make a brace for the manual rack, and they cut my headliner on accident, and cracked my dash.. I'm happy with the cage work they did. But pissed about the things they messed up, and the things didn't do..

I'm going back to MLRE next Saturday to move everything from the 416 to the 440..

I also got Moroso tanks for the radiator over flow, and pcv catch can. Really trying to get it finished before Lsfest. I started on the engine bay body work to get everything ready for paint also. The core support is really flimsy, so we're welding a piece under it to strengthen it up so it doesn't crack.

I'm making headway.. This car should be nasty!!
